Comprehending the IELTS Exam

Before delving into the alternatives, it's vital to comprehend what the IELTS exam involves. IELTS assesses a prospect's capability to interact in English throughout four crucial areas: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. The test is available in 2 formats: Academic and General Training. The Academic format is generally required for greater education and expert registration, while the General Training format is used for work and migration functions.

Alternative Language Proficiency Tests

For those who discover the IELTS exam expense too expensive, there are alternative language efficiency tests that may be accepted by the institutions or companies they are applying to. These tests typically have lower costs or more versatile pricing choices:

TOEFL (Test of English as a Foreign Language):

  • TOEFL is another widely accepted English language test. The charges are typically lower than IELTS, ranging from ₤ 180 to ₤ 250.
  • Some universities and companies accept TOEFL scores in location of IELTS.

PTE (Pearson Test of English):

  • PTE is a computer-based test that is accepted by numerous universities and migration authorities. The charges are normally lower than IELTS, around ₤ 195.
  • PTE offers more frequent test dates and faster results, which can be advantageous for time-sensitive applications.

Cambridge English Exams:

  • Cambridge provides a series of English language examinations, such as the Cambridge English: Advanced (CAE) and Cambridge English: Proficiency (CPE). These tests are frequently acknowledged by universities and companies.
  • The fees for Cambridge examinations can be lower than IELTS, and some companies provide free or reduced-cost testing.
